Holidays at Filoli

Delightful events are held November 20-January 2 from 10 am-8 pm at this beautiful property located at 86 Cañada Rd, Woodside. Admission must be reserved in advance. Admission is as follows: Daytime 10am-4pm adults $28, child (5-17) $15, 5 and under are free –  Evening 4pm-8pm adults $38, child (5-17) $20, 5 and under are free.

  • Get festive every Monday night from 4-8 pm: 11/22 Holiday Hats, 11/29 Hanukkah Lights, 12/13 Festive Face Masks, 12/27 Holiday PJ Party.
  • Santa weekend visits are 12/4-5, 12/11-12, 12/18-19 from 10 am-4 pm when you can snap a selfie with him.
  • The Wreath Designing Parties are 11/23, 12/7, 12/14 from 2-4 pm when you learn the basics of building a beautiful wreath. $600 registration includes a table for 4, materials for 4 wreaths, admission, beverages, a holiday treat, and more.

 

Hometown Holidays Redwood City

Held on the Courthouse Square in downtown Redwood City, this is a free party to celebrate the holiday season (rain or shine) on Saturday 12/4 from 10 am-6 pm. Guests will enjoy a parade, live entertainment, a carnival, rides, snow play areas, photos with Santa, live entertainment, food, and craft vendors. There is a charge for rides and food vendors.

 

Christmas Lights on Eucalyptus in San Carlos

Located on the 1900 clock of Eucalyptus Avenue, two blocks of homes are decorated to the hilt. Traffic flows one way going west from Orange Avenue towards the 2000 block. Starting the first weekend of December, weekends are usually busy so weekday visits might be easier.

 

San Mateo on Ice in Central Park

Located in Central Park (50 East 5th Avenue and El Camino Real), the outdoor ice rink features 11,000 s/f of real ice. Skaters will be able to skate in the sunshine during the day and under the stars at night. Tickets are good all day (no in and out privileges). The rink opens 11/13 and is open daily 2-9pm through January 9, 2022. Free community skate days are 11/16, 12/1, 12/7, 12/15 when skating and skate rentals are free. Tickets are $17 on other days.

 

Christmas at Kohl Holiday Boutique

Held at Mercy Burlingame College Preparatory (2750 Adeline Drive) on Wednesday 12/1 from 5-9 pm, this lovely boutique has over 60 local vendors, light refreshments, holiday music. The fee is $10 for adults.

 

Sausalito Yacht Club Lighted Boat Parade

Held Saturday, December 11, 6-7:15 pm, this parade can be seen from the Sausalito waterfront, Spinnaker Point, the Ferry Landing, and Clipper Yacht Harbor.
